What Is a Curio Cabinet?
A curio cabinet is a tall display case with glass doors and shelves designed to showcase collectibles, heirlooms, or decorative objects while protecting them from dust. Unlike standard bookcases, curio cabinets emphasize visibility and often feature adjustable shelving to accommodate items of varying heights.

- What is the difference between a bookcase and a bookshelf
- Bookcases are freestanding furniture with multiple shelves and often doors; bookshelves may refer to wall-mounted or open-back units.
